Featuring a flexible vertebral column, this Axis Scientific mini skeleton is sure to be your go-to desktop skeleton for yoga, pilates, physical therapy, and sports medicine education. This miniature skeleton model stands at 34 inches tall, and it's very convenient for busy classrooms and physician offices. Don't be deceived by its small size, it packs loads of content into a small parcel, including articulating joints, spinal nerves, a removable skull, and of course, a flexible vertebral column. This model beautifully depicts the skeletal structure of the human body.
This model is presented on a sturdy white base. The spine has a good amount of flexibility (in the spine only) for better visualization of movement, but does not hold a pose or reach a 45-degree tilt in any direction. Demonstrates articulation in the shoulder, elbow, wrist, hip, knee and ankle joints. Q: What does miniature mean? Is this good for a desktop model?
A: Miniature means this model is only 34 inches in height, and yes, it's perfect for desktops, examination rooms or other smaller display areas.
Q: How much does the spine flex?
A: For this model, the flexibility refers specifically to the spine and not any of the skeleton's extremeties. Due to the nature of miniature models across all brands and manufacturers, this Axis Scientific Miniature Skeleton with Flexible Spine demonstrates a wider range of motion than the Classic Axis Scientific Miniature Skeleton but will not tilt more than 35 degrees in any direction. This miniature skeleton can be removed from its base for additional study and added movement, however, the skeleton cannot hold a pose. Q: What is the model made of?
A: This model is made of a high-quality PVC plastic.
Q: Are the limbs removable?
A: Yes, the arms and legs are removable.
Q: Do the fingers and toes articulate?
A: While the ankles and wrists are wired to demonstrate movement, the fingers and toes do not articulate separately.
